SR 658 Illinois Senate · 104th Regular Session

MEMORIAL-EDWARD A. CONWAY

This Senate Resolution honors the life of Edward A. "Ed" Conway, a Pekin resident who passed away on January 15, 2026, at the age of 87. The document formally records his contributions to the community, including his 48-year career at CPC International and his service in the U.S. Army, while acknowledging his family and personal interests. It expresses the Senate's condolences to his surviving wife Nancy and extended family, and directs that a copy of the resolution be presented to them as a gesture of sympathy.
